    Fullstack Software Engineer

    The Role

    As a Fullstack  Software Engineer at KOKO Labs, you will be an integral part of our dynamic team working to bring new urban solutions to life. You'll collaborate with designers, engineers, and stakeholders to bring prototypes and innovative software projects to fruition. We embrace agility and rapid development, meaning you'll need a passion for iterative problem-solving and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ment

    What You Will Do

    Technology Stack

    • Implement innovative front-end and back-end software components as guided by the Senior Software Engineer.
    • Work as part of a tight-knit software team to deliver cutting-edge projects
    • Contribute to design decisions, providing expertise and technical feasibility assessments.
    • Develop software with flexibility, ease of use, and testing in mind.
    • Embrace collaborative development practices, with clear code reviews and effective knowledge sharing.
    • Contribute to code standardization and documentation to ensure maintainability.
    • Adapt to a flexible tech stack, demonstrating a willingness to learn and experiment with new technologies.
    • Our diverse tech stack includes AWS, Python, Flask, Vue.js, Postgres, Kotlin, Java, Firebase, C++, Celery, Message Queues, Odoo ERP, Docker, Jenkins, CircleCI, Git, and more. Fluency in a subset of these with demonstrable adaptability will be key.

    What You Will Bring.

    • A strong desire to innovate, build, and contribute to groundbreaking solutions that improve lives.
    • 3+ years of experience in software engineering, demonstrating foundational skills.
    • Proficiency in web or mobile development technologies (desirable: some exposure to Next.js, Flutter, TypeScript, Java, Kotlin) the more the better.
    • Understanding of software engineering principles, including design patterns, data structures, and algorithms.
    • Proven ability to learn new technologies quickly and effectively.
    • A collaborative and proactive team player attitude.

    Senior Software Engineer

    The Role

    As a Senior Software Engineer at KOKO Labs, you will play a pivotal role in leading and delivering innovative software solutions that reshape urban living. Reporting to the Head of Software & Systems, you'll lead a nimble team of up to 4 engineers, embodying agility, mentorship, and innovation. Your work will span web, mobile, and IoT projects, emphasizing rapid prototyping, flexibility, and end-to-end systems thinking.

    What You Will Do

    Technology Stack

    • Lead the design, implementation, and deployment of both front-end and back-end components of our software projects, ensuring they align with KOKO Labs' vision.
    • Manage and mentor a team of software engineers, fostering an environment of continuous learning and improvement.
    • Collaborate cross-functionally within the Labs team and with external stakeholders to ideate, develop, and refine technology-based solutions.
    • Ensure the flexibility and testability of software systems, prioritizing quick iteration and user feedback over scalability.
    • Contribute to the Labs leadership by engaging in strategic discussions, prototype evaluation, and the overall innovation process.
    • Continuously learn and share knowledge within the team, enhancing our collective expertise and fostering an environment of innovation.
    • Develop and manage projects utilizing a diverse tech stack including Next.js, Flutter, TypeScript, Java, Kotlin, and cloud services (GCP, Azure, AWS, Vercel).
    • Implement Agile, Scrum, and Kanban methodologies tailored to project needs, ensuring effective and efficient project management.
    • Our diverse tech stack includes AWS, Python, Flask, Vue.js, Postgres, Kotlin, Java, Firebase, C++, Celery, Message Queues, Odoo ERP, Docker, Jenkins, CircleCI, Git, and more. Experience across these technologies, coupled with the ability to rapidly learn and adapt to new tools, is crucial.

    What You Will Bring

    Technical Skills and Qualifications:

    • A passion for innovation, entrepreneurship, and a drive to make a tangible impact on urban living.
    • At least 5+ years of experience in software engineering, with a broad rather than deep expertise across various technologies.
    • Proven leadership experience, with at least 2 years in a role directly leading software engineering teams.
    • Strong foundation in software engineering principles, including design for flexibility, reliability, security, and maintainability.
    • Excellent problem-solving skills, with a flair for creative and efficient solutions.
    • Effective communication skills, capable of articulating complex technical ideas to non-technical stakeholders.
    • A collaborative spirit, adept at working in an agile environment alongside a diverse team.
    • Extensive experience in software development, with expertise in web and mobile.
    • Proficiency in some of Next.js, Flutter, TypeScript, Java, Kotlin, Big Query, Google Analytics, Domo, JetAdmin, PostgreSQL, Firebase, and major cloud services.
    • Demonstrated leadership ability, with a strong focus on mentorship and team development.
    • Adept at problem-solving, innovation, and agile development practices.
    • Experience in Agile, Scrum, and Kanban, with a passion for raising engineering standards, pace of delivery, and quality support.
